Transaction 81df250cee9d0c2f2ac5f34f7ea6a770caab84b0d5db63abcd7dda4e02186d6d
1 Input
1 Output
-
81df250cee9d0c2f2ac5f34f7ea6a770caab84b0d5db63abcd7dda4e02186d6d:0
- value
- 1683900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f385068951bee7214cb3669996f0ea0a26331030 OP_EQUAL
- address
- 3PtdUwAFynn7Xr9Sm3UNzMinifpaMHk7cu